Understanding Climate Change Resilience
Climate change resilience refers to a community’s capacity to anticipate, prepare for, respond to, and recover from adverse climate impacts. It involves:
- Risk Assessment: Identifying potential climate hazards and vulnerabilities.
- Adaptation Planning: Developing strategies to mitigate identified risks.
- Community Engagement: Involving local stakeholders in planning and decision-making processes.

Massachusetts’ ResilientMass Plan
Massachusetts has developed the ResilientMass plan, detailing 142 actions across state agencies to prepare for extreme weather events. Key initiatives include:
